gridSelect的inputFilterable属性为true时允许在直接在input框中输入值过滤选择数据

默认的是按照输入的数据模糊过滤的,如果当前选择的数据中不包含输入的数据,下拉区域中就不会显示

如果需要在下拉区域中显示当前选择的数据可以,参考如下修改:

/UI2/system/components/justep/gridSelect/gridSelect.js中


return (val+'').toLowerCase().indexOf(inputVal.toLowerCase())>=0;

修改为:


return (val+'').toLowerCase().indexOf(inputVal.toLowerCase())>=0 ||(val+'').toLowerCase()== self.value.toLowerCase();

修改后执行tools/dist/dist.bat,注意缓存的问题